Are Disposable Hair Removal Tools as Good as They Seem

Take the common disposable lint roller, for example. It’s a popular choice for its simple operation and low cost. Tear off a sheet of sticky paper, roll it over the surface, and the hair sticks to it—it feels quick and convenient. But is it really that effective?

Low Efficiency:

Disposable lint rollers often lose effectiveness due to inadequate adhesive strength or dust buildup on the sticky surface. This means a single sheet can only clean a small area, requiring frequent replacement to complete even a single cleaning session.

Waste of Time and Money:

Over time, the cost of adhesive refills adds up, turning what seems like a cheap solution into a long-term expense. Additionally, low efficiency means you spend more time rolling and replacing sheets, making the cleaning process tedious and time-consuming.

Environmental Impact:

Every use generates a significant amount of waste from discarded adhesive sheets, most of which are made with non-degradable plastic coatings. This creates substantial environmental pollution. If each pet-owning household uses a few rolls every week, the accumulated waste over the years is staggering.

Why Reusable Tools Are the Better Choice

Reusable hair removal tools provide a responsible and effective solution for pet owners. They reduce waste by eliminating the need for constant replacements, aligning with sustainable principles and helping minimize the carbon footprint of pet parents. Despite a higher upfront cost, their durability makes them a more economical choice over time. High-quality reusable tools offer better cleaning performance without damaging surfaces, and they are made from eco-friendly materials, ensuring safer use for both humans and pets.
